There were significant changes to Lumion for the materials system between v4 and v5.
I suggest:
1. Read through our
LUMION 5: Quickstart Guide.
For (Standard) materials see topic:
HOW TO CHANGE STANDARD MATERIAL PROPERTIES. Bump (normalmap) options are now automatic, although you can remove and add in your own normalmap if needed. Material brightness is generally part of the Physically Based Rendering (PBR) of materials, but you can also adjust directly using the
Emissive property, you add that as an extra property via the
***More button when needed.
